The government has announced funding to develop proposals to reinstate a passenger rail line between Ashton-under-Lyne and Stockport.
Chancellor Rishi Sunak today unveiled the contents of his Autumn Budget and spending review in the House of Commons.
The Budget includes £500m to restore transport services lost in the Beeching cuts of the 1960s and improve local connectivity.
